OWC has confirmed it has acquired InXtron, a case manufacturer formerly known as Macpower Peripherals, a purchase that could enable the Mac hardware retailer to further increase its offerings relating to docks and external enclosures for use with Mac desktops and MacBooks.

In the wake of the iMac update, the iMac Pro now has two more custom configuration options, including up to 256GB of RAM and a new Vega 64X GPU option.

Apple is continuing to work on ways to improve the experience of typing on a keyboard, including data overlays either on the key, or by harnessing augmented reality and virtual reality to overlay symbols on a physical keyboard, and a system that could allow users to adjust the resistance when pressing a key to their personal preference.

Netflix CEO Reed Hastings on Monday confirmed his company will not sell subscriptions or offer existing content to customers through an Apple branded video streaming service expected for unveiling on March 25.
After a failed attempt in 2018, California lawmakers will again hear arguments for the institution of so-called “right to repair” legislation that would compel electronics makers to provide repair manuals, tools, parts and other related material to consumers and independent repair outlets.
